Roland Gift, frontman of Fine Young Cannibals, joins Vernon for his first choices of his Tracks Of My Years.
Born in Birmingham and raised in Hull, Roland joined Fine Young Cannibals after answering an advertisement for a vocalist by bassist David Steele and guitarist Andy Cox – both former members of The Beat. They took their name from the 1960 film All The Fine Young Cannibals and released two albums; their self-titled debut in 1985 and The Raw & The Cooked in 1989. The latter featured singles like She Drives Me Crazy and Good Thing - both of which topped the chart in the US. The Raw & The Cooked was globally successful, topping the album charts in the UK, USA, Canada and Australia. It sold over five million copies worldwide, topping charts on both sides of the Atlantic, and earned the band two BRIT Awards, an Ivor Novello, four MTV Music Video nominations and three Grammy nominations. The band split in 1992, and Roland has also worked as an actor on stage and screen
To mark forty years since the band's self-titled debut album, this month they're releasing a new career-spanning compilation, FYC40. Next year, Roland is playing live, with a 40 Years Of Songs By Fine Young Cannibals UK tour.
